The Arduino Mega is a microcontroller board based on the ATmega ( datasheet). It has 54 digital input/output pins (of which 14 can be used as PWM. ATmega/V/V/V/V/V [DATASHEET]. Q–AVR–02/ 1. Pin Configurations. Figure TQFP-pinout. This is supposed to be an atmega with SPI ethernet from the . From Atmega datasheets, it says that the pin will go high with minimum.

Author: Fenrikasa Sazragore
Country: Argentina
Language: English (Spanish)
Genre: Career
Published (Last): 1 March 2018
Pages: 377
PDF File Size: 6.82 Mb
ePub File Size: 4.21 Mb
ISBN: 911-5-79695-520-5
Downloads: 95369
Price: Free* [*Free Regsitration Required]
Uploader: Gardakus

ATtiny microcontroller comparison chart. The signal routing board sits between the base board and the target board, and routes the signals to the proper pin on the device board. This means the next machine instruction is fetched as the current one is executing.

Retrieved 22 August Reading the PIN ‘register’ purple will always give you the current level on the pin.

AVR microcontrollers – Wikipedia

In addition to the chips manufactured by Atmel, clones are available from LogicGreen Technologies. The AVR Butterfly comes preloaded with software to demonstrate the capabilities of the microcontroller. AVR microcontrollers find many applications as embedded systems. The Wikibook Embedded Systems has a page on the topic of: The AVR is a modified Harvard architecture machine, where program and data are stored in separate physical memory systems that appear in different address spaces, but having the ability to read data items from program memory using special instructions.

There is no provision for off-chip program memory; all code executed by the AVR core must reside in the on-chip flash. At reset, the bootloader runs first and does some user-programmed determination whether to re-program or to jump to the main application.


ByAtmel had shipped million AVR flash microcontrollers. Sparkfun has an amazing tutorial Should your PORT register have a mix of pins defined as inputs and outputs, atmega265 can still read the values just fine.

The AVR Butterfly also has a piezoelectric transducer that can be used to reproduce sounds and music. By using wtmega256 site, you agree to the Terms of Use and Privacy Policy. By clicking “Post Your Answer”, you acknowledge that you have read our updated terms of serviceprivacy policy and cookie policyand that your continued use of the website is subject to these policies. All that is needed is a 6-pin connector and programming adapter.

Views Read Edit View history. This small board, about half the size of a business card, is priced at slightly more than an AVR Butterfly. Atmel’s AVRs have a two-stage, single-level pipeline design.

AVR microcontrollers

Reduced instruction set computer RISC architectures. The link between the controllers and Xbox is USB. The AVR 8-bit microcontroller architecture was introduced in Official Atmel AVR development tools and evaluation kits contain a number of starter kits and debugging tools with support for most AVR devices:.

Atmel AVR instruction set.

ATMEGA Datasheet(PDF) – ATMEL Corporation

Post Your Answer Discard By clicking “Post Your Answer”, you acknowledge that you have read our updated terms of serviceprivacy policy and cookie policyand that your continued use of the website is subject to these policies.


Dataxheet reset line has an internal pull-up resistor, but if the environment is noisy it can be insufficient and reset can therefore occur sporadically.

fatasheet Arduino has a good article on this. As for the outputs though, you can just set the PORTx register and you won’t datasgeet to worry about it affecting the inputs: Webarchive template wayback links All articles with dead external links Articles with dead external links from July Articles with permanently dead external links CS1 Russian-language sources ru All articles with unsourced statements Articles with unsourced statements from December Articles with unsourced statements from January Articles containing Russian-language text Articles with Curlie links Wikipedia articles with GND identifiers Wikipedia articles with LCCN identifiers.

This page was last edited on 16 Decemberat The current value on a pin is always available as PINxn.

With the growing popularity of FPGAs among the open source community, people have started developing open source processors compatible with the AVR instruction set.

Retrieved 13 January These are intended to monitor and control the remote nodes, relying on host power rather than local batteries.